Detectives find metal bar near home of murdered Crows Nest woman

A metal bar has been found near the home of Darling Downs woman Krishna Chopra, whose body was found at her home last month.

The 61-year-old’s body was found inside her house at Crows Nest, north of Toowoomba, on January 31.

Her cause of death is unknown, but is being treated as murder by police.

Detectives have found a metal bar near Ms Chopra’s home on Park Rd and have released images of it.

“Police cannot confirm at this stage whether the bar is connected to the death of Krishna,” they said in a statement on Tuesday.

They said the bar had been shortened to 47 centimetres in length which suggests it had been modified for a particular purpose.

Detectives last week released a CCTV video of Ms Chopra shopping at Bunnings hardware store on Ruthven Rd, Toowoomba, which they say is the last time she was seen alive, on January 20.

The video, recorded 11 days before her body was found, shows the 61-year-old dressed in a white tunic-style shirt, black pants, a patterned purple and white scarf with sunglasses and a black face mask.

Chopra is seen being refunded for what appears to be a can of paint at the front counter before she’s seen a short time later at the self-service checkout buying what appears to be a bottle of weed killer.

Detectives have called for anyone who had regular contract with Chopra or has recently seen either of her two cars to come forward.

They are tracing her movements between January 20 and 22 and want to speak to anyone who was on her street on January 21.
